Pheolic Foam Sales Market Outlook

The global phenolic foam sales market was valued at approximately USD 1.2 billion in 2023 and is anticipated to grow at a compound annual growth rate (CAGR) of around 6.2% between 2025 and 2035. Several growth factors are driving this market, including the increasing demand for energy-efficient insulation materials across various industries. The construction sector's transitioning focus towards sustainable building practices has propelled the adoption of phenolic foam due to its superior thermal performance and low environmental impact. Additionally, the rapid industrialization in emerging economies has fueled investments in infrastructure, thereby boosting the demand for high-performance insulation products. Moreover, the rising awareness of fire safety standards and regulations is further enhancing the market prospects for phenolic foam.

Growth Factor of the Market

The growth of the phenolic foam sales market can be attributed to a multitude of factors. Firstly, the construction industry is increasingly recognizing the advantages of phenolic foam as an effective thermal insulator that offers low thermal conductivity. This is particularly valuable in energy-efficient building designs, contributing to lower energy costs and reduced carbon footprints. Moreover, the durability and moisture resistance of phenolic foam make it a preferred choice for various applications, including commercial and residential insulation. Secondly, the rise in HVAC applications, especially in regions experiencing extreme weather conditions, is propelling market growth as phenolic foam helps maintain indoor comfort levels efficiently. Additionally, the oil and gas industry is adopting phenolic foam for insulation purposes due to its resistance to high temperatures and flammability, thereby contributing to increased safety and efficiency. Lastly, government regulations promoting sustainable building materials are acting as a catalyst for the growth of the phenolic foam market.

By Product Type

Rigid Phenolic Foam

Rigid phenolic foam is a highly efficient insulation material characterized by its low thermal conductivity and excellent dimensional stability. Its structure allows it to maintain thermal resistance without significant changes over time, making it ideal for applications where temperature control is crucial. This product type is extensively used in building insulation, particularly in walls and roofs, where maintaining stable indoor temperatures is essential. The market for rigid phenolic foam is expected to grow as construction practices evolve to favor high-performance insulation solutions that meet stringent energy efficiency standards. Furthermore, its lightweight nature and ease of installation provide additional advantages to contractors and builders, enhancing its adoption across various construction projects.

By Region

The phenolic foam sales market exhibits distinct regional trends, with North America leading in demand due to robust construction activities and stringent building codes favoring energy-efficient materials. In 2023, North America accounted for approximately 40% of the global market share, driven by increasing investments in infrastructure and a growing emphasis on sustainability. The region is expected to maintain a significant growth trajectory, with a projected CAGR of 5.8% over the next decade. The adoption of phenolic foam in HVAC and building insulation applications is likely to bolster market dynamics, making it a focal point for manufacturers seeking to capitalize on these emerging trends.

Europe follows closely, holding around 30% of the market share in 2023, thanks to its stringent regulations regarding energy efficiency in construction. The European market is expected to grow at a CAGR of 6.5% as countries strive to meet their climate goals. The push for green building initiatives and retrofitting existing structures with high-performance insulation materials is driving demand for phenolic foam. The Asia Pacific region is also witnessing significant growth in the phenolic foam market, with a share of approximately 20%. Rapid urbanization and industrialization in countries like China and India are expected to elevate the demand for insulation solutions, contributing to a projected CAGR of 7.0% for the region.

Threats

Despite the promising outlook for the phenolic foam sales market, several threats could impact its growth trajectory. One of the primary concerns is the potential fluctuations in raw material prices, which could lead to increased production costs. The prices of phenolic resin and other components used in the manufacture of phenolic foam can be volatile due to factors such as supply chain disruptions, geopolitical issues, and changing market dynamics. These fluctuations may adversely affect profit margins for manufacturers, making it necessary for companies to implement effective cost management strategies. Additionally, competition from alternative insulation materials, such as polyurethane and polystyrene foam, poses a threat as these materials often come at a lower price point and may offer sufficient insulation performance for certain applications.

Another significant threat to the phenolic foam market is the growing scrutiny regarding environmental concerns associated with its production and disposal. While phenolic foam provides effective insulation, the chemicals involved in its manufacturing process can raise concerns about sustainability and environmental impact. As regulations become more stringent regarding the environmental performance of construction materials, manufacturers may face pressure to adapt or reformulate their products to meet these standards. Failure to comply with evolving regulations could result in legal penalties and reputational damage, further impacting market growth. Companies must remain vigilant and proactively address these challenges to sustain their competitive advantage in the phenolic foam market.
